John Jaques II won a place in sporting history - and a Gold Medal - for introducing croquet into England at the Great Exhibition in 1851. His display there attracted such wide attention that the game speedily became the vogue, not only here but in Europe and throughout the British Empire. Several firms began making croquet equipment, but only John Jaques has survived from that period and continues to lead the market, offering superior equipment for all levels of play.
